Condition::::I can tell by looking at the coat it is handmade. The only areas I question are the pockets & clasps. Which you can just see the white in picture 9. There are two pockets and the inside white parts are both machine made. However I do not know if those are replaced. It seems unlikely that these are original material but I am no expert. The material reminds me of a very heavy cheese cloth. I am just speaking of the white portion inside the coat. Pockets to this coat are original in design. The Buttons or clasps--- interesting again, they are metal and I do not think original. Maybe they are but strange I would not have thought the maker would have used these. They are a shiny brass looking loop style clasp. If you were to change anything about this coat I would change that. I could not find anything on the other side that would hook to this. There are two of these clasps. I have a photo or two of these as well if you like. There is a few threads of embroider that are loose or are white instead of black. The seams and pelt stitching\'s are all tight and holding very well. The left shoulder has some wear or maybe the pelt just looks a tiny bit different.
